摘要
This paper analyzed the spatial patterns of urban population changes and urban land expansion. Studies show that population concentrated into Adjacent Suburb Districts from Central City Districts and Remote Suburb Districts and Counties are the main characteristic of urban population changes of Beijing since 1982. Urban land expansion mainly took place in the central city and the surrounding areas. Starting at the central city, expanding along the main traffic lines and outspreading from a few hot spots are the main characteristics of urban land expansion in 1990s. Along with the fast expansion of urban and rural construction land, cropland and forestland area reduced notably and mainly converted into urban and rural construction land. It is obviously that urban population gathering to Adjacent Suburb Districts constantly caused the sprawling expansion of urban land and the sprawling of central city caused a lot of urban problems.
